Small-Scale Multi-Unit Housing Permit Application

Welcome to the online application portal for small-scale multi-unit housing (SSMUH) building permits. Follow the steps below to ensure a smooth and successful application process. If your current application times out as you try to meet any permit criteria, your progress is saved for 60 days. You can find your saved application progress on your eApply Dashboard. No need to start a new application!

Important: If the proposed construction will result in 2 or less units on the lot, you need to apply for a residential building permit. To do so, please refer to the Online Building Permit Application page and select a residential building permit.

Step 1: Review Requirements
Before starting your application, please review the building permit guidelines. If you are not the registered owner or the only registered owner of the property, complete and upload the Appointment of Agent Form.

Step 2: Prepare Documentation
During the application process, you will be asked to upload applicable documents. Please see the requirement document above for details of those. Note: files must be in PDF format. Photos or screenshots of documents and plans converted to PDFs will not be accepted.
